My 907 have irractic iddle, like it`s "8 stroking". My dignasose is of this syndrome is faulty injectors. Thanks too the forum. I will have the injectors tested soon. As it`s winter and snow here in Norway now and I still have a few months to sort it out.
I took of the cyl. head last weekend, just for inspection, the cylinders look ok, no edges on TDC, there are still visible markres after org. honing. Vavles look ok, have not inspected the seats yet. Exhaust valveseat does not looks like they have been knocked down in the cyl.head.
Clock says 68000 km.
